In season 2 of Oddballs, James, a bubble-shaped boy, teams up with his friends Max, a talking crocodile, and Echo, a time-traveling adventurer, for a string of bizarre escapades in their quirky town of Dirt, Arizona. The trio dives into chaotic situations, turning mundane frustrations like sleepovers, school events, or family disputes into wild, unpredictable scenarios.
Oddballs (season 2) REVIEW
If one word could be used to describe season 2 of Oddballs, it'd be jouncy. It's never-ending, high-test pep can be a little much, but unlike a lot of children's content on Netflix, it's all in good fun with seemingly no hidden agenda.
